From 9eed83cc0ff59c65eaec2421ba2dad84b384f44c Mon Sep 17 00:00:00 2001 From: Klemek Date: Fri, 19 Oct 2018 00:20:49 +0200 Subject: [PATCH] v1.3.1 : Optimizing logging levels --- README.md | 6 +++--- download/simple-logger-1.3.1.jar | Bin 0 -> 5809 bytes download/simple-logger-1.3.jar | Bin 5771 -> 0 bytes pom.xml | 2 +- src/main/java/fr/klemek/logger/Logger.java | 2 ++ 5 files changed, 6 insertions(+), 4 deletions(-) create mode 100644 download/simple-logger-1.3.1.jar delete mode 100644 download/simple-logger-1.3.jar diff --git a/README.md b/README.md index 81e1f6b..5d489f5 100644 --- a/README.md +++ b/README.md @@ -1,11 +1,11 @@ # Simple Logger A simple but useful Java logger to use everywhere. -Current version v1.3 +Current version v1.3.1 ## Download -* [simple-logger-1.3.jar](../../raw/master/download/simple-logger-1.3.jar) +* [simple-logger-1.3.1.jar](../../raw/master/download/simple-logger-1.3.1.jar) ## How to use @@ -85,7 +85,7 @@ You can use this project as a maven dependency with this : fr.klemek simple-logger - 1.2.1 + 1.3.1 ``` diff --git a/download/simple-logger-1.3.1.jar b/download/simple-logger-1.3.1.jar new file mode 100644 index 0000000000000000000000000000000000000000..201729bbbeb148902d09d90a1625453032569dc4 GIT binary patch literal 5809 zcmb7I2Q*w;+eVBogi#Z9qBBMh!41(F8KWjdi8@LcEqbB^(M3tL5C$OEcovR zBtH%8>@6KE?atWQU_)`1=)zy@>>aJGEzi=PMDDCP1@_^Wdk$vqmUqu^|J|73pT<_s z;D5OEcNo`ygSj9aoa`+H{^ID#7N4xE{3X}-Ol$zTvHQz}CBX*h&&mEY*Z8qKu(`dN zi%YgX!a!$`!B0@c$r?=eBv!7@AwsM~%}D;@TLiwG5D1(>U>`s?hX<-BOH+K4REikp zzfE0*pdK04(@0hnVt6FZxp-&T6s^38@~)#Q$Jf86uhI6s<=TuU>qCcS5ORH0lw&gZuZ{J5Lv zQ5L*AS;IIUvP-&8;o)&CF+w}6`Qez-$5E@VWc0p39x~9~M;puxef&r^d z2BFR(fm1Jrk{MUTF<+GKDFifoMYMoH%(QDeIah~RG`YFScbe=7+2=AOS-*&2%;!80 z&=y^zj!HnZV4;(R#swLWhbB|pJ)IhWoe3*6?DrvADw5bIP> z${`i62CqPnZNkE{AN!P1(zv8f4&rFCd{xTbSO zRZYvSOXISI&r! zHR`+hkedu{klR}WU-e##F37ni7)h*P-g?cEpN1R|VPP7Y%~<{=Kaj){36m9_IUi78eF(- zrc|S&(lK;*Xh7lATPQY~sGy)8lWF}3$C?a<=0daw3jqQ`dbn+y{}(Of=C@d_`_=Dl1Z4f+>3)MH~mJQEg5^-R)A&%8mUXdXRj z8sEk`9|Fk`6=7~h6@Zr3uQJDI1*|}*OWX&!gd_B>L{{?zYseY)zRqESUaE}hvlq$? zM&+uYH&S;WY(YBJD80mWKgS8tNGRAwM`jVb6NRa9iiM{IacUdqcQoAJiZ}NP zLrz#5lP}oxhGCT2%f`(wOS%tC5#0ckHz> zdzY$WOgX;mK5bX`mi+{aeg`Xxa`f~7i3*8V3^WwQb`l)6F1E~*sUa&j!y|nR+jH5S zcss92aQB6}Tl91uhs1B;CBV0|tt|E@)3zk*yqugZoS!?((oNR=II zQt6qvxrhLEk1^Ec)4`+zl4@_RT0^Spb%(@BCi1k5qDM*=$Bs;c%60i z7E=WE43!{`KvGRm;Q=0Pdi}>J+g%2J+gFkyjZD^*D(1utuT(K%W*z~qvu?R4|8UBB zcrZ76I(Sj<4LYS=bla;Eh(gn<**7M*nsP|qQYU0=)rom+Ur)ZEK&Wx7)TJ1IQ79-S zromXXo)O-s3cs5X5sv-#ja=WosO2vamn^MTwcidErs7F?4L)uUIHcj%E8e9FAm=5M zz|>z1WlAS#g868n3zAjm5+gUQ1k^@IeL+{eahU@TOr$x!}OEU^V-r?+{V>>@K5B zTVa9owc2z7*%-`&VB9Kt(Ya5oNPJ__i@0TdYi9WQOkK>VK#JMVi>#+z_B(bDpJc6z<6A=5qtH9Wv!MI7^Y$ zmwunVQIb#@1|eI!&1|{1iG03HP6vrD(yg_#hZR2|F4gTzBg1nFV464U*&v!=wv_uL zc-ABJxlcg0-(wCh5&|Xqm0r|W)tp9cluV@gmHK|}jw!^kvMa6N#)@U?{CB+0>4~Fz z>iCw_2wH?_P#I+99GOCD{pECz5CbsV&^)+Apdf**iaRj3rT>A3KrvOFOY8J|THDrw zwiPjBMMbqnKN>=vQS=i-px-vhYi;B*$DW|}_2VlSCaGv47w)#5FY@v}jt`yVkwO&) zG3l7CxekquGAhd=%!S@>XN4Z2n~a`~f_v8|@8g~n&1XxxpT+J;v3F7pcZ#UY(O}D9 zG6Ec&OTR1jbX^hlEu4V zbp3I15^QfedT)khQXSwZE}^$o7Dzx*Lfr0a95| znNGablW}-5Po@JbpsGY6^p21-` zJFAA^5=e6sap zb!>Mj@X?%9l-{lz6^koP>g3?-Ncz4(mhMhWl*3YB6#ta3!oC9RIIdC#a~5_s69k1n z(`}*7&sE{Pw-ZQM116J@}ZHn?4dX^ZM<}5VvMDB=h@i@>;LrjJc#;`e7L2 z5yM29)c{1HR*a?CCQrHh+YlG9=NjoPKr)qLE-XIETJ=f)MUMzBf;mXxRGvS8pK;-X zh`;|iKSwoWor;INjXX~Wh?H_}E=mTy;2 zqMvn{+dsN{A+cxmLM5nH=l<~R<}@9{r(23JEsK85zP4B?zQk&Yj`J@BCKc?K4WmTg z=xF84T=D5%s*v#$E}6Epc=J76GEtdd*5}zZukT3cO};c{(zoJYCIag3c9(`S=MS1O zjZM)e?>A@3%HdfzIokO97)i2$5fXT(;e0K!v+t@2X6vG z7aGaQg!Bc!TnWBuj%G>NdqhhPs%F@3zPdwrl3r(%=rp}NvHwybT5sC$vFVjeih~3G z|NoFVIXZwn9PAtQ3>{M-K)=pH)9z=yW?YLox)-vC2lSTu+_eQqjAbyCxdfn*nM}lY z-zITukR8^-kWEG*z}aZ@+15DC}O z;q%?d()N@}>hC;aC!N5>K)RPt=ZoxMzy0A*UoM(rPx^U`^$>4rCv=z!X%hDG(dEOl!(P)%0nK*h2K zFI<~&->!`)m|g8nMl}UZy|QX@Ntj(qC4utNrNG!OPy;58!H>o{j|h*;_hwASjOEcW z@d^Y*4mI0$d~fbakuKMN%7Slf6A5E?8WzP6bQZF=B6d_ z3=r>oC;5*~cGRuwFqeVYyF>e4inuZ%7E#W`RJD^b*Uchq%_nc&K5#D^y7DdX4!UjQ z>4ROFH`6v;R|E&{-oJe*!_bjJR{3#|dV@_}#5j1aiiO3c!E0I!Vy0l()YUX`{`K1D zK{U;Sb3O(G&+HtxeNi7|3i{%&ei`a#%Ndc~x}1d`y)U@JcaL$fV*2!Pu9n_5~*$;Ta}xH z$!)vP9s^GD>ueUC=GTefG2qS4VTjEuBWxG@-}1}J+0n_;*%e{wqV4`uh|*HY*Ky)k z(dbaoU5E0kw`)TNL%<}#zV~OEAlY3V5gm0>oN^9HqhJ7t@fxBqG@vNW-@np;(>u5vGod2RsM-S2+#4gdYv%e{%aJ5uFj&ellQn zsee(ue&Q){zR0DVWjG7_oeFje`-mO>(8NwW{W;Iy0Vk^1&vr5o20J{}h|W&*JC*Dd zM~ZtE_e+X8o%ZjF)`@C%3YWsde+B428rr{uPgJy1u=PK|XEn8dr#Vs8PHCR~H=4g| zY$v2Ycm8)O+ka?L{+Qpz<*ep*_9gmV4R=b_g*|pox8~0fpQ-51GX3tjI%N{X2LEr- tJ`LDkSNiASb(Z^gsd~yCP4z!Y|4b z5-lO|kDL32o16Qs|2wnxI(yc7pJ%`OJ?CBfIgcs~>k>Wy7Z(>W;mi!bzGhmc2LJ$! z(Ssa4;PRTXJWv$~A6!-i3X#{)JA}=JxIT0#E)tRcEzZ`#!UA!T_N;Oj!->&&vqyZkFNKh`C_i)oKLY^(Iy4EoKz}XvSGe+@+v7F0HF0st z(>XRGpP)D;dc*&wWx*7oHn_-mv>QapUTP{<1iUl`(i;1ZA(FQHl?qpp&dqPCi-W4?=+-+?zUJsYTDjdZLw%OW@4bHOo=Kw zN(<)Nc|c(_SdJfZT{4g_JV8Or2Wp%?sQO4iz)QJp2{ev}bn|Qu;fpv-R{fSseCNx~ zi@{Hk!SQ0OfT#khtKN5xcZ!48_?fi(Ly=I1hU`pZeN&BZ+m03k)$P^&=GaOEYoNu7 zTtsWJ6hs)|r5K|VFi%B|*MWo6_c$TA+V&qypYj2 zLY|P6f(KXUG&8DHV}XNbI_K>)$;bSe zW=9tDYE-aypIrVBO~S&iH28IgqFn1Mq4zI?nW5Ni?*ioZn+n8j>7O1T!#FrUrY7+Trmoc$|TvLVp``*p_d&omSRpkTR^bNdG>V zBcdB_njCRg60tiC(d@Mfd;@ZLFQibcC<$o_B#OY8vx@92FYwIBPsYfT!0xI1wn3}Z zst^>p$GHAF+qh+BZy; zJc@>7yaHJAcx0D(%5^4Gg@W(>5vZYbiRK6uC1p8LK|zS0*spd~(_nB{upw`8TEei& z!`0`iU1WAWXd`}-9F!@Lr8|R9*s4+SJ;o#mlKebtx=gy*ct|ZYP&+j_nc|3`k5k5K$Etj0xQr%Fi)WUYkZvfVl^E zg-+5w3`Au!_COI$!+hk$89bw;)bwE~@ZHvO6TRloMjM_Kjl;V(C&4%atXV;9^%A}j z^I>X{-2IYl`Wms8jjCV0PXcyJfKS(tax!;7A4YjhfGsVh9n!&A#uB^W#S}v zlCw19JU6LNAKJug*~E(mjbC#+!7JM>UatwgnGa9P2$J|7*r;A*WVxy~yen$5HNQ(t zciP%W&TYxB4t@Ti{$+pE1X&VU(t)kJwQ@w+R#jla@f;&Y;y_jJEioNpM82h!-BiLj z2dh~Xume@$=3SGQBR*nKr7a(1J}_neEVB?2&%<2l@$RV}p&Gc$xyoNkji|+zuGxRl z)gmpfGN}N({#pitH*9|mF*VLM5}8=*_D1|G%urz|qx}GKps!=?4idOMtigEKbKIk| zKH7o>w?3IO4VA1!wWxW=Et}dMH$2>YENu4iH4WeADjj|uX>?xSk(HAgB90O#_9cEq z#C9LU4MbcCZicUY*spWgDK_i&XB?8hZGNvZoBG=~4yC7?6&8^PZ|n~a71=a-`+PIa8V1i zQNzJb{gUvAXHf3ZvM$h0zF{+6^q6s;fW1w+n+|?5)%l9qv3o#9oRz5>_KsE>w$SD* z?26VZ{cSr1vusS3aO<08$2okbqWb7(I<^6@S64sujLS{wwJsfH|H`4hm zkSn{95&0ljBc|4$A0uv(dt%ug=We9?h-$mejF>H}5`~9XZ6f|UkUjGaK{Ewkjw3Ar zRz%%ec}UR#^jg(&*6aLomcPOvT6WzIKE%StlQsP=FPT2k0s;#J1?;yd{_yy_ysVJT&H z!l9jcNVE+yS<@>vb{} zjGBfx>`Bp05Ab8}+>{u?m|csPOVLz>-MX`|pjhQgbg5Ueb_^M*n=9}h{v`k+6H>4v2_`)NI$W;+7at_ z1txbnI!91-g^5+U^zB#4F2c|GIX(JnK)vtak!S6!~Mx=wZv%kIAYtm?8AYCGK?jB&#ALHIqWcLNPf{-*`ro%;DBs+l1NvFSy&)OJ{hAr|C|y&lK@R zz4k-No+-IAsXHK~xJrT6xK}O%0JOhTa$2rdwk|(}+!M`7b)YP{RC*9z3nNvG7C*C+ zuCkdE){Km*us{B%Y`*whJn-$f6r}3WV)W56!vZYVX94Tv8ca%x=~g%+N`3Z~!!z&g zVYV;3o5xK49CbrZ7@}asb;ZTRyX|hu#_Bv8Ap6alM{lfa^OvMi;AFLAJwjq(Npj2N zm!A?9z*G!#B)EN7E7dbu5i2W7R%|@!ZbEh=KsbdUs@_B*QG!AI_FUo$zH6RH`f@do z$Fln{@3QkSv|*onI-S(A7wXXGQtYF$ATPP!G;=+^8acqq)sH;gz4FW*4;RHyZ16Oh ztJb!b*I`cam8!F#vk4zKB15Ya_&gu>rI^PEIhVMRL!{@Z?@P{K={&+cITvh|)Je}x z`A4cQnWf?9-rj>sy}jx2olsK>OH-TAD7*Okb0YUV+Gb2f^N!SKz1(!1a+gbA6ot5T z^zvt)-Xm=As>obL9#T!IT7^;1r<;%S%QakQsIV+l82UEJMm{V-rX_N&t zX^h4*lI`*;f7!dj0Bmm1`dguZfX^L;?`i{B>-cxbI0$<#YnOA9cs}Fb!7sy>*nr7q z?$_*%?cpGItqruESZYgi9cqh?F>bO4L=UYe4sVmb1~+K>P2KBA*VIq`EU&6&Hl{M# z6Dz@$SSQ*~RKT+!XS1mvC0wPchFTW$8QQ3o@)fLHM3_~bMu;aWa7+7S$atMP!S%S( z=?PwlY|RI@*bh~Q(m$Utp__e2newG0M_TsM(|$(B*nH@Aptt8TO{)$FL#}pXMpiX6 zQ{*lL`?0&hB7GL%Ml`N;Jb!P!Hw%azeB{XThYn;N@NP&DbdZ1B^!SpsZziOGIXaFq zbXQX5<8^hyuTYfYXjkjK^#jt`b=fi_7g633vW77QuD5@%e{~9q6!5yi=o`9)Y)63abrw`jjF5#NNkNGne(mooTq(|WOkK=t#lvC^;8F@z)8B7no zO+O?oO(!jF@RhAaNElbJ=_-q61|aFAjRwzclqZpfi1eNcx7uI}0?1A7; zcSo}FM4YyH(HMSl)RQJNVNlC6(TT&U+kp>Ll!8WLM*CRPm2&D=nY6F<`2`<-C9$E_ z%W`m(@gt7Kqhyg}{_qBYNo@z9sSIdq3tXGjdTfp8>$2^Uk?b0j_&P4xQXxd#J7Vs29Yyoo-H}EJygA$|5g*1*p zN5$+p_1k)?O`7p^eKk43ILPbkDH!ud4TmzhpZaaQ1`cgvx}B>iL_!UgIkb4lxKy7A zhSdzOH}F)S^yC{kD34ysV^G8!TU-pM-J@NYb^KS9c(c7@75;y6S8( zgKZ^I0~YbOCDom{u2ucV8&diA(2-i2;!2jym=(1fhWbyUq83QYL)hitG#I}U^4^~P zkou`zvO;qFM&Sy|@~eJn#Oqz|%n!hklLwS0W1zs4swmf<{s{v7b#WG#G+4|I_D5=b zQ%xGIiH+e`seSG58OTiyqdG3teMC|y+`#*M|NX&48^-JXg9R6Eyu0@y1m=700`uRF zl1;~fWdX9J3Dhk#em80wOpSze07N?`dfuh=V~4Srhvn)T+b=A1LXz!|d*dSoU5@L^ z%Vy{-`Q#?X2WRu7wxyb;Ubx?E|(pUdkNK zHJxU}cq{F!EX|%~`vwr3KRodopBB|<)!|qYn{u(JPh3)X*yP>D>-+w|=lYo7RWlT^ z`#M>=vKQXGlmkcXibL>m9+l=zi*>Z+frERoht9j}%*!|_#bmsT?y9qK{eSB&M`s5| zgtMy^!iBK20^gsJ9DDHI4#VTs$Bx#Hp{QW#MT97jX9XeaXJjGS*O?iv#Zv~tucfm_ z;p7WWts92p_yqY(snBppuDww%n$_)ijHQOZ2oiDLpXZ`w&4N#Qmy0kV;A9xbLmTc-phKsP@`CI3(X7uz=x9cp^ zAM5-IIP<%HTxaVnp{M8W&&7p)=YO5!2rw?fd2#53SdzH diff --git a/pom.xml b/pom.xml index c08eb77..d86c9bb 100644 --- a/pom.xml +++ b/pom.xml @@ -6,7 +6,7 @@ fr.klemek simple-logger - 1.3 + 1.3.1 SimpleLogger diff --git a/src/main/java/fr/klemek/logger/Logger.java b/src/main/java/fr/klemek/logger/Logger.java index 8497eb7..c9f0bdb 100644 --- a/src/main/java/fr/klemek/logger/Logger.java +++ b/src/main/java/fr/klemek/logger/Logger.java @@ -169,6 +169,8 @@ public final class Logger { initialized = true; Logger.log(Level.WARNING, "Logger was not initialized please do so before using."); } + if (lvl.intValue() < appLogger.getLevel().intValue()) + return; message = String.format("[%s-%s] %s", appName, Utils.getCallingClassName(depth), message); appLogger.log(lvl, message, objects); if (objects.length > 0 && objects[0] instanceof Throwable) {